The Emmy winners for the 2013 awards were announced on Sunday, Sept. 22.

Carrie Preston and Bob Newhart picked up early awards for their guest spots on "The Good Wife" and "The Big Bang Theory," respectively. A bevy of TV stars including Mindy Kaling, Julianna Margulies and Connie Britton were on-hand to announce the winners at the 65th Annual Primetime Emmy Awards. Did your favorite take home the statue?

"Breaking Bad" picked up the Emmy for Outstanding Drama Series and "Modern Family" took home the prize again. "Veep" stars Julia Louis-Dreyfus and Tony Hale both took home awards. Anna Gunn won her first Emmy for "Breaking Bad."

Neil Patrick Harris served as host for the CBS telecast that featured tributes to Liberace, the 1960s, James Gandolfini and more. Click through the slideshow below for the complete winners list.
